6.3 Communication between the Both Systems CPU Module and
GOTs
When the GOT communicates with the standby system/control system CPU module, the
communication target can be specified by the station No.
(The GOT cannot specify the system (control system, standby system, system A, or
system B.))
Table6.7 shows connection method and connectability when the GOT is used in the
redundant system. For the restrictions when the GOT is used in the redundant system,
refer to the following manual.
